Mangan-Nickel Evaporation Materials Applications:
Our manganese-nickel evaporation materials are employed in several high-technology fields, including:
-
Magnetic Devices: Used in the fabrication of magnetic thin films for sensors, data storage and magnetic coatings.
-
Semiconductor Manufacturing: Suitable for thin film deposition in the production of integrated circuits.
-
Optical Coatings: Applied in the production of optical coatings for lenses, mirrors and filters in optics and photonics.
-
Surface Engineering: Employed to modify surface properties, improve wear resistance and reduce friction in various technical applications.
-
Research and Development: Utilised in R&D projects that include thin film deposition processes, materials science studies and academic research.
